    UPDATE

    This was the post that helped me figure out the problem. Thank you Fireball!

    In short- You must adjust the rear brakes first before you start bleeding the system.

    My rears were way too loose on the drums. I adjusted them down when I replaced the wheel cylinder. The left side I adjusted down when I took the drum off to check my work on Driver side.

    I’m sure I’ve read/known this before but just didn’t know I was so far off. I’ve put off buying new drums but I guess it’s time as the adjuster is nearly to the end of the threads.
